Psssst, wanna know a cheap lil secret about ALL wasps, yellow jkts, hornets etc??? My grandad taught me decades ago that simple soapy water KILLS THEM GRAVEYARD DEAD! Now I'm not an Entomologist but I think I've been told that those types of bugs breath thru their bodies somehow & the soapy water does two things. 1). It coats their wings & makes them unable to fly so they hit the ground instantly. 2). Because of that "breathing thru their skin", that coat of soapy water on their body essentially drowns them on contact.
Get a plastic quart squirt bottle, put a couple of teaspoons of dish washing liquid in it, fill it with water & "go huntn"!
Another way I've gotten rid of those late fall/early winter masses/clumps of wasps is to mix a whole 1gal pitcher of water/soap & use the "shotgun" approach with it. The whole thing at once on a large mass of bugs!
& yes, wait til dark to get ALL of them at a particular spot. Plus they can't see or fly very well in the dark so there's very little chance of them defending against or coming after you then!
